Introduction
SIS is the acronym for the term Strategy Information System which is concerned with the
mechanisms and tools that combine a business technology with strategic planning for the
development of a structure. This modified organizational structure will aid the business entity in
executing the better pans and also will help in attaining the desired objectives. Moreover, this
concept will also influence and bring better and improved responses to the changing marketing
trends. On the basis of the research conducted it has been concluded that the concept of SIS was
introduced in early 1980’s and by the time has become more advanced with the emergence of the
revolutionary concepts, that are modernization and globalization (Altamony et al., 2016). The
below executed report has been made focused on the concept of ERP and also the utilization of
the same in the business organization has been described. ERP is the acronym for enterprise
resource planning. The concept is concerned with software which is business process software
which enables the business entity for utilizing the mechanism or integrated applications for
managing the varied range of functionalities and operations related to the technology, human
resources and other services. Moreover, the software of ERP is concerned with the integrating all
the facets of functionality or an operation which includes the product planning and development,
manufacturing, sales and marketing. This all is done in a single database, application and user
interface. The below executed report has been analyzed on the strategic information system of
Apple Inc. which is a multination brand name in the sector of consumer electronics, consumer
software’s and online services. The analysis has been summarized on the ERP system which has
been adopted by the business corporation and the main objective of the brand is to automate all
the operations and functionalities under a single system (Aslan, Stevenson and Hendry, 2015).

Determination of the system’s requirements
On the basis of the conducted research it has been noted that there is a long list of the
requirements of ERP which are expected to be fulfilled before making the implementation of the
enterprise resource planning system within the organizational structure (Ha and Ahn, 2014). The
below mentioned are the requirements which are required to be essentially fulfilled by Apple Inc.
so as to adopt this system:
Financial & Accounting: This term has been considered as the key requirement of this
system because these are the only operations which are executed on daily basis and
involves various complex transactions and steps which require huge efforts. By making
use of the ERP system, these complex procedures and transactions will be converted into
easier one. This will also minimize the efforts exerted by the workforce (Hoch and
Dulebohn, 2013). This system will also aid the organization by saving time at the end of
the year, as at the time of closing the accounts this system will help in extracting the data
automatically.

Material Management: The implementation or the adoption of the ERP system, will aid
the business entity in managing the materials which are essentially required for
processing any type of business process. Managing the materials within the organization
is considered as a crucial task and requires the employees to possess skills and
professional capabilities (Hunton, McEwen and Wier, 2015). Moreover, addition skills
are required while resolving the issues such as accurate recording of the available
inventory, recording of purchased materials etc. For performing this business process the
business entity is required to have an adequate number of workforce, And by making use
of the enterprise resource planning the entity will be aiding the workforce as it will
provide an ease to the task. For instance, the ERP system scans and records the details of
the bar-codes which are pasted on each and every product (Kermani and Rouhani, 2014).
This will keep a proper record of each and every product and will develop a proper
management of the material.
